Daffodil details

Greengarden

Registered?

Yes

Division

2

Perianth colour(s)

Y

Corona colour(s)

W

Originator name

H.Wijnhout

Registrant name

H.Wijnhout & Sons

Year of registration

2011

Seed parent

’Mount Hood’

Pollen parent

’Spellbinder’

Description

Fl. forming a double triangle, 105mm wide; perianth segments 50mm long, very broadly ovate, blunt, mucronate, brilliant greenish yellow 5A, spreading to a little inflexed, concave, with margins incurved, smooth and of heavy substance, overlapping half; the inner segments much narrower; corona 38mm long, funnel-shaped, ribbed, opening light greenish yellow 5D, becoming white, mouth a little expanded, wavy and lightly lobed, with rim dentate and broadly flanged. Mid-season. Sweetly scented
